The Benefits and Drawbacks of Diversity in Society

Diversity in society is a complex and multifaceted concept that brings a range of benefits and drawbacks. This article will explore these aspects and analyze their impact on social cohesion, economic development, and cultural richness.

Benefits of Diversity

Cultural Enrichment

Innovation and Problem Solving

Social Resilience

Societies that embrace diversity tend to be more adaptable and resilient in the face of challenges. They draw on a wide range of experiences and perspectives, making them better equipped to handle crises and recover quickly.

Improved Decision Making

Drawbacks of Diversity

Social Tension and Conflict

Differences in values, beliefs, and practices can lead to misunderstandings, prejudice, and conflict among groups, potentially resulting in social fragmentation. Language differences and varying cultural norms can exacerbate these issues, creating communication barriers.

Communication Barriers

Language differences and varying cultural norms can create challenges in communication, which may hinder collaboration and integration. This can lead to misunderstandings and lack of cohesion within the society.

Inequality and Disparities

Resistance to Change

Individuals and groups may resist diversity initiatives due to fear of losing cultural identity or perceived threats to social norms, leading to backlash against inclusive policies. This resistance can be significant and may require careful handling.

Resource Allocation

Cohesion Challenges

A highly diverse society may struggle to establish a common identity or shared values, which can weaken social cohesion and a sense of belonging. This can result in a sense of alienation and disunity within the community.

Conclusion
